Overview
The Canadian Gold Maple Leaf series was first introduced in 1979 and quickly established itself as a direct competitor to the then-dominant South African Krugerrand. Since its inception, the Gold Maple Leaf has consistently been a frontrunner in the gold bullion market, celebrated for its unparalleled fineness. This 1 oz Gold Coin is a tangible asset, providing investors with direct ownership of physical gold, a crucial element for portfolio diversification and wealth preservation. Its designation as a sovereign mint product from Canada, backed by the Canadian government, further enhances its appeal, offering a level of trust and authenticity that is highly valued by investors.
Design & Features
The design of the 1 oz Canadian Gold Maple Leaf is both elegant and emblematic, reflecting Canada's rich natural heritage and commitment to excellence in coinage. The coin's specifications are as follows:
- Metal: Gold
- Product Type: Coin
- Weight: 1 oz (one troy ounce)
- Purity: 0.9999 fine gold (24 karat)
- Country of Origin: Canada
- Mint/Manufacturer: Royal Canadian Mint
- Series: Gold Maple Leaf
- Sovereign Mint Product: Yes
- Face Value: $50 CAD (Canadian Dollars)
The obverse side of the coin typically features an effigy of Her Majesty Queen Elizabeth II, a testament to Canada's Commonwealth ties. The specific portrait design has evolved over the years to reflect the Queen's age, with the year of mintage prominently displayed. The reverse side of the coin showcases the national emblem of Canada – the majestic Maple Leaf. This intricate design is not only aesthetically pleasing but also serves as a canvas for the coin's hallmark purity, weight, and the country of origin. Newer editions of the Gold Maple Leaf also incorporate advanced security features, such as radial lines and a micro-engraved maple leaf privy mark, visible only under magnification, deterring counterfeiting and assuring investors of the coin's authenticity.
Investment Considerations
Investing in the 1 oz Canadian Gold Maple Leaf offers several compelling advantages for those seeking to incorporate physical gold into their portfolios. Its exceptional .9999 purity means investors are holding nearly pure gold, with minimal alloy content, a distinguishing factor when compared to other major gold coins like the American Gold Eagle, which is .9167 fine. The rigorous quality control and assaying processes of the Royal Canadian Mint ensure that each coin meets its stated specifications, providing investors with confidence in their acquisition. As a globally recognized asset, the Gold Maple Leaf benefits from robust market demand and liquidity. Its status as a sovereign legal tender, though usually traded based on its gold content, provides an additional layer of assurance from the Canadian government.
For investors primarily focused on raw gold content, the 1 oz Canadian Gold Maple Leaf often trades closer to the spot price of gold compared to numismatic coins, making it an efficient vehicle for acquiring gold bullion. Its consistent production and widespread acceptance make it a benchmark product in the precious metals market.
IRA Eligibility
A significant advantage for retirement investors is that the 1 oz Canadian Gold Maple Leaf is IRA Eligible. This means that qualifying investors can include this gold coin within a self-directed Precious Metals IRA (Individual Retirement Account). Under U.S. tax law, certain precious metals products meeting specific fineness standards are allowed to be held within these specialized retirement accounts. By including the Canadian Gold Maple Leaf in an IRA, investors can enjoy potential tax advantages while diversifying their retirement savings with a tangible, inflation-resistant asset like gold. It is crucial for investors to work with a reputable IRA custodian specializing in precious metals to ensure full compliance with IRS regulations.
Liquidity & Market Demand
The 1 oz Canadian Gold Maple Leaf enjoys exceptionally high liquidity and strong market demand across the globe. Its world-renowned purity, consistent quality, and status as an officially recognized government-issued gold bullion coin ensure that it is easily bought, sold, and traded in virtually any major precious metals market. Dealers and private investors alike recognize and trust the integrity of the Royal Canadian Mint's products. This strong market presence translates into tighter bid-ask spreads compared to less recognized or less pure gold products, allowing investors greater flexibility and efficiency when converting their gold back into cash. The Gold Maple Leaf's widespread acceptance makes it nearly as liquid as the gold spot price itself.
Storage Considerations
When investing in physical gold coins like the 1 oz Canadian Gold Maple Leaf, careful consideration of storage is paramount. Investors have several primary options: secure home storage, bank safe deposit boxes, or professional third-party vaulting services. Each option presents different levels of security, accessibility, and cost. For those seeking maximum security and peace of mind, professional vaulting services, often insured, are a preferred choice, especially for larger holdings. These facilities specialize in the secure, audited storage of precious metals, mitigating risks associated with theft or loss. When storing at home or in a bank, it is essential to ensure adequate insurance coverage and discreet storage to protect this valuable asset. Proper handling is also advised to maintain the coin's brilliant uncirculated (BU) condition, although minor handling marks typically do not affect the intrinsic value of bullion coins.
